Solid Giant's Colossal Set at the Emerald in St. Pete

The New Orleans metal band played crowd favorites like 'Morphine Tomb' and 'Serpent Tomb.'

 

ST. PETERSBURG – New Orleans Doom Metal duo, Solid Giant, stopped by the Emerald Bar Monday night as part of their Southeasten tour.

Bandmates as well as cousins, Mike Nick and Jason Meserole did not need a bass guitar to get their fans ears bleeding. Solid Giant relies on a guitar and drum combo to get directly to the point.

St. Petersburg metal favorites Man Made took the honors of warming the crowd up with their own heavy sound.

Fianlly it was time for the main event as the nationally touring Solid Giant began to set up their equipment.

Black Metal maniacs rejoiced as Isay Isay recordings artists Solid Giant took the stage at 11 p.m. and cranked out crowd favorites like "Morphine Tomb" and "Serpent Tomb" as well as new unheard gems that were still in progess.

The nearly hour-long set left many Emerald patrons with ringng ears as they exited the building around midnight.

A small merchadise table was set up in the back corner of the venue, which sold Solid Giant's CDs as well as T-Shirts at very reasonable prices.

Solid Giant's next show is at The Atlantic in Gainesville on Aug. 5.
